THE IMPACT OF BIOPIRACY
Biopiracy has a huge impact on world economics. A corporation or government entity can take a natural resource, such as a plant, from a Third World location, isolate a genetic material and patent it as the company's property. This would give the company a monopoly on commercial uses of the genetic product for twenty years. Most third world countries have no effective laws against such operations, and huge companies know this. They come in, steal plants and knowledge, and obtain rights to intellectual ownership of the resources and knowledge of indigenous people.
The value of third world plant species to the pharmaceutical industry alone is estimated at more than $30 billion a year. More than 90% of the Earth's remaining biological diversity is located in Asia, South America and Africa. According to a report commissioned by the United Nations Development Program (UNDP), indigenous people would be getting over $5.4 billion a year in royalty payments for plants and local knowledge

THE AMAZON
The Amazon is a vast region that spans nine countries and 7% of the Earth; more than five of the Amazon's seven million square miles are in Brazil. The lush rainforests are very valuable to businesses - the economic potential of the region is estimated to be about $1.45 trillion. Multinational companies are legally looting this area very quickly, stealing plants, animals, fish, soils, insects, etc. Commercial vampirism of the Amazon is not new, and there is a long line of products that have been stolen from indigenous people without compensation ог acknowledgement.
Cupuacu: The Cupuacu is a small to medium tree in the rainforest and is part of the cocoa family. The Cupuacu fruit is a primary food source for indigenous people and animals, and is known for its creamy and tasty pulp. It is used to make juice, ice cream, jam and tarts. The beans are used by the Tikuna indigenous people for abdominal pains, and others drink Cupuacu juice blessed by a medicine man for difficult births. Because of the tree's relationship to the cocoa tree, the seeds of the Cupuacu can be used for manufacturing chocolate-like foods. There are initiatives in Brazil to develop Cupuacu chocolate, or Cupulate. Meanwhile, this product is being produced in Japan, and Brazil is reduced to a mere supplier of Cupuacu seeds instead of producer of Cupulate. The extraction of the fat from the Cupuacu seeds and the production of Cupuacu chocolate has been patented by ASAHI Foods Co from Kyoto Japan, and the US company Cupuacu International of the USA holds a world patent on the Cupuacu seed! ASAHI Foods has also registered the plant name "Cupuacu" as a trademark for various product classes, including chocolate, in Japan, the European Union and the USA.
Pau Brasil: After the "discovery" of Brazil by the Portuguese in 1500, the Portuguese stole the secret of how to extract a red pigment from pau-brasil (brazil wood) from the indigenous populations. Now the wood has completely disappeared, being pre- served only in a few botanical gardens!
Rubber: Henry Alexander Wickham stole rubber seeds from Brazil in 1876. Hidden between banana leaves, he took them to British colonies in Malaysia. A few decades later, that region became the main exporter of latex, ruining the economy of the Amazon that relied on sales from the rubber tree.
Quinine: Indigenous people used the quinine plant for treating fevers. Derived from the cinchona tree, it was later used in the US for treating malaria. Englishman Charles Ledger smuggled the plant from South America to Java. Sixty years later, more than 95% of the world's quinine came from Java instead of the Amazon.
Curare: Indigenous people used a secret formula (Curare) for poisoning arrowheads. The first European to witness its preparation was Alexander von Humboldt in 1800. Much later, using an active ingredient in the indigenous formula, an anesthetic was produced in 1943 after d-tubocurarine was isolated and patented.
Biribiri: The Wapixana people have used the seeds of the biribiri plant as a contraceptive for hundreds of years. But Biolink, a Canadian company, has now patented rupununine, a substance extracted from biribiri seeds in hopes of finding a cure for tumors and AIDS. Biolink also wants to patent cumaniol, which is extracted from a poison made from wild mamac that is traditionally used by indigenous people to catch fish in the Amazon.
Epipedobates tricolor: The poisonous frog from the Amazon has been used traditionally for hundreds of years by indigenous people in the rainforest. Researchers of the Abbott Laboratory illegally caught 750 frogs (which are a threatened species), without the necessary permission, and has announced the synthesis of a new composition made from the frog's poison - the same poison that indigenous people have relied upon for their traditional lifestyle.
Other cases: Britain's The Body Shop has won exclusive rights to the extract of Cupuacu (Theobroma grandiflorum). Pau-Rosa (rosewood), the prime material of the perfume Chanel No 5, is now under threat in the Amazon for over- exploitation from European companies. Bristol-Myers Squibb funded studies for a Brazilian discovery that the venom of the Jaracaca snake can control high blood pressure; they now have control over a $2.5 billion market, and Brazil must pay royalties for the product! International Medicine Corp has won global rights for the use of Ayahuasca, used traditionally for indigenous religious practices. While indigenous people have been using Andiroba as an insect repellent, Rocher Yves Vegetale has patented it for cosmetics.

The Hoodia Cactus
The Hoodia Cactus grows in the Kalahari Desert that straddles Botswana, Namibia and South Africa, the original home of the San people. The San people have chewed the cactus for years, as they discovered thousands of years ago that the cactus wards off hunger and thirst, allowing them to go on extended hunting trips. As the San people are traditionally hunter-gatherers, the Hoodia Cactus has played a very important role in their lifestyle.
More recently, a UK-based company called Phytopharm approached the South African Council for Scientific and Industrial Research (SIR). Together, they tapped into the San's knowledge of the Hoodia cactus. Using state resources, CSIR was able to isolate the active ingredient in the cactus that allows the hunters to go on extended hunting trips without eating. The result is P57, which Phytopharm quickly patented, realizing the value it may have on the $6 billion dieting market in modern countries.
Stock share prices for Phytopharm soared, and in 1998 they sold the rights to license the drug to Pfizer, the US pharmaceutical giant, for $21 million. The San people got nothing.
In July of 2001, a Pfizer spokesman who was discussing P57 said that, while it was linked to the San people, the indigenous people were extinct. Phytopharm's chief executive, Richard Dixey, told the Financial Times, "we're doing what we can to pay back, but it's a really fraught problem...especially as the people who discovered the plant have disappeared." The San people complained, resulting in an international scandal. "Our ancestors taught us to survive by being attentive to the land, rain, game and plants," said Kxao Moses, a Namibian San. The San still use the Hoodia Cactus for hunger, fever, eye allergies and stomach pain.
Dr. Marthinus Horak, the man in charge of the project at CSIR, later claimed that he had always intended to tell the San people about the deal once the drug had been approved and patented. He says that he did not want to raise expectations until deals were finalized.
The San organized themselves and obtained lawyers, who threatened to sue. After over three years of negotiations, the CSIR and the San people reached an agreement, and the CSIR will pay the San people 8% of milestone payments made by Phytopharm during the clinical development of the drug. The San will also get 6% of royalties when the drug is marketed, probably around 2008. "This is more about money, it's about our culture," said Tina, a San. The deal may seem fair, but it is not. The owners of the knowledge are receiving nothing compared to the profits that the drug companies will be making. Without the knowledge of the San, Phytopharm and Pfizer would not have a billion-dollar moneymaker. Why aren't the San people partners?
Swartzia
The Swartzia madagascariensis tree is a perennial shrub that has been used for wood, toxins and medicine by indigenous populations for hundreds of thousands of years. Found throughout Africa, this tree is a valuable resource for indigenous communities. Then, in 1997, American pharmaceutical company Phyteria and the University of Lausanne of Switzerland signed an agreement that grants Phytera an exclusive worldwide license to the tree in return for royalty payments of just 1.5% of the net sales of products marketed under the license to the Swiss
University. Zimbabwe, the state in which the University of Lausanne gained access to the tree's genetic resources, was not involved in or informed of these deals, and US Patent 51929124 was granted to Professor Kurt Hostettmann of the University of Lausanne without the involvement of Africans!
Neither Zimbabwe nor the traditional healers affected by this patent have been involved in any way. Meanwhile, the UN Convention on Biological Diversity, signed in Rio de Janeiro in 1992, states that "access to genetic resources shall be subject to prior informed consent of the contracting party providing such resources." This means that the Ministry of Environment in Zimbabwe needed to have been involved, and that a contract between the University of Switzerland and the Ministry of Environment should have been signed. As this never happened, the US Patent 51929124 is pure theft.
The Tuli Cow
The Tuli is a breed of cow that is prevalent in Zambia and Zimbabwe. Its characteristics of high fertility, excellent quality of beef and a mild temperament make the Tuli a prized breed. In 1987, a group of Australian producers (the Boran and Tuli Producers Consortium) collaborated with the Commonwealth Scientific and Industrial Research Organization (CSIRO) to collect Tuli embryos from Zimbabwe. Zimbabwe officials were told that the embryos would be used only for crossbreeding.
The embryos were taken to the Cocos Islands and were implanted into surrogate cows. In 1990, the calves came to Australia. They were used largely as crossbreeds, impacting the beef industry tremendously. But the Consortium has also been using the embryos in a way that was not part of the deal: they are selling embryos of the Tuli cows worldwide. In May of 1994, the world price was set at $5,500 per embryo. The profits have not been shared with Zimbabwe.
According to ETCGROUP, a Canadian-based organization, African countries should receive a commercial portion of the value-added market generated from the Tuli. As the commercial gain from the Tuli is, at a minimum, $800 million, Zimbabwe should earn, at a minimum, $40 million a year. We are still waiting for that day to come.
Others
Thousands of African plants and other forms of life have been pirated and patented. One example is Brazzein, which is 2,000 times sweeter than sugar. Scientists from the University of Wisconsin, USA, "discovered" Brazzein berries in Gabon, isolated a protein and won four US patents, while the indigenous people who have held the knowledge for thousands of years get nothing. Ethiopians have been using Endod, or soapberry, for centuries, as it protects children against water-borne diseases. Enter the University of Toledo and a patent from the plant, and now Ethiopians are told they must buy it from the patent holders Other patents include: teff the grain sen in Ethiopia's flat injera bread); thaumatin (a natural sweetener) and the Kunde Zulu cowpea.
BIOPIRATING SOIL
Pirating companies do not only focus on plants and animals, as new patent laws have made way for companies to capitalize on microbes. The Merck Pharmaceutical Company has patented microbial samples from nine countries, including soil bacteria from a forest Mount Kilimanjaro, a Mexican fungus that is said to be helpful manufacturing male hormones, a fungus found in Namibian soil that can be used to treat bipolar disorder, a soil bacteria from India that acts as an antifungal agent, and a bacteria from Venezuelan soil for use in antibiotic production. Pfizer and Bristol-Myers Squibb have more bacteria and fungi holdings than Merck.
PIRATING HUMAN GENES
The USA and other industrialized countries have been buying the blood of indigenous people for centuries. Scientists are racing to collect human genes from indigenous populations in hopes of finding commercial uses for them. Human genetic material is now patentable, as are cells and cell lines.
In 1989, researchers took blood samples from 24 members of the Hagahai tribe of Papua New Guinea. A cell line developed from this may be valuable in diagnosing adult leukemia and chronic degenerative neurologic disease.
The US Government filed a patent involving a human cell line derived from a 40 year old woman and a 58 year old man from the Solomon Islands. The cell line may be beneficial in diagnosing disease. The two people involved were not asked for their consent.
